    After vomiting, the choice to consume orange juice requires careful consideration due to its acidic nature. Vomiting often leaves the stomach lining irritated and sensitive, and the acidity in orange juice can potentially exacerbate this discomfort, leading to increased nausea or abdominal pain. Therefore, while orange juice is rich in vitamin C and natural sugars that could theoretically aid in restoring nutrients and energy, these benefits might be overshadowed by its harshness on a healing stomach.

    Hydration after vomiting is critical, but it is generally recommended to begin with mild, non-acidic fluids such as water, oral rehydration solutions, or clear broths. These options help replenish fluids and electrolytes without irritating the stomach lining. Personal tolerance plays a significant role here; some individuals may tolerate orange juice well even shortly after vomiting, while others might find it intolerable for several hours or days. Starting with bland fluids and gradually reintroducing more acidic or complex beverages like orange juice is typically safer.

    Timing is another crucial factor. Introducing orange juice too soon can prolong recovery or intensify gastrointestinal discomfort. Once vomiting subsides and the stomach begins to feel more settled, small sips of diluted orange juice might be tested cautiously to assess tolerance. Finally, considering underlying causes-such as infections, food poisoning, or chronic conditions-should guide dietary choices. Consulting a healthcare professional is advised if symptoms persist or worsen. In summary, while orange juice has nutritional merits, it should be cautiously and judiciously consumed after vomiting, respecting individual responses and the stomach’s delicate state.

    When deciding whether to remove your dog’s collar before bedtime, considering safety and comfort is paramount. Many pet owners worry about collars causing irritation or injury during extended wear, especially while a dog is sleeping and less active. Leaving a collar on overnight could potentially cause problems like skin chafing, accidental snagging on objects, or discomfort, particularly if the collar is not well-fitted or made from rough materials. However, collars with breakaway features or soft, flexible fabrics are generally safer options for overnight use.

    One key factor is the environment in which your dog sleeps. If your pet stays indoors in a safe, confined space, removing the collar might be the safer choice to prevent any accidental entanglement or injury. Conversely, if your dog sleeps outdoors or in an area accessible to other pets or people, keeping the collar on-complete with ID tags-could prove crucial for identification and quick assistance in an emergency.

    Breed and size also matter. Smaller breeds or those prone to getting tangled might benefit from collar removal at night. Larger dogs with thicker necks might be less vulnerable to collar-related injuries but can still experience discomfort if the collar is tight or heavy.

    In best practices, closely monitor your dog’s reaction to wearing a collar at night and ensure collars are well-fitted-snug enough to stay on but loose enough to allow two fingers between collar and neck. For maximum safety and comfort, many experts recommend removing the collar during supervised indoor sleep and using alternative identification methods, like microchipping, to mitigate risks while keeping your furry friend safe.

    When determining the optimal watering frequency for St. Augustine grass, it’s essential to consider multiple interrelated factors to ensure a healthy, vibrant lawn while conserving water. Climate is a primary consideration. In hot, dry climates or during summer months, the grass typically requires more frequent watering to compensate for increased evaporation and transpiration. Conversely, cooler seasons with higher humidity generally reduce the grass’s water needs, allowing for less frequent irrigation.

    Soil type also plays a critical role. Sandy soils drain quickly and may necessitate more regular watering, whereas clay soils retain moisture longer, permitting extended intervals between watering. Assessing your particular soil texture can guide watering schedules effectively. It’s interesting how different cultivars of St. Augustine have varied drought tolerance; for instance, ‘Floratam’ tends to be more drought-resistant than ‘Palmetto,’ which can influence watering frequency and amount.

    Seasonal changes dynamically impact irrigation needs. Spring and fall transitions often require adjustments, as cooler temperatures and occasional rainfall decrease water demand. Conversely, summer’s heat and potential drought stress call for more attentive watering. However, overwatering risks root rot, fungal diseases, and water waste, so it’s crucial to avoid excessive irrigation.

    A practical method to gauge the grass’s water status is soil moisture evaluation. Using a simple soil probe or even observing grass leaf behavior-such as curling, discoloration, or wilting-can indicate water stress. Ideally, watering deeply but infrequently promotes deep root growth, aiding in drought resilience.

    Striking the right balance ultimately involves monitoring environmental conditions, soil moisture, and grass health. Implementing smart watering practices, like early morning irrigation and adjusting schedules seasonally, can maintain a lush, green St. Augustine lawn while promoting sustainability and water conservation.

    When determining the appropriate dosage of creatine gummies, several key factors should be considered to tailor intake effectively to your individual needs. Body weight and activity level are significant influencers; generally, a standard dose of 3-5 grams of creatine monohydrate per day is recommended, but heavier individuals or those engaging in intense, frequent training may require slightly higher amounts to maximize saturation in muscles. Your specific fitness goals also matter-muscle gain often aligns with the conventional maintenance dose after an optional loading phase, whereas endurance-focused athletes might adjust timing and dosage to complement their energy demands.

    Formulations and concentrations among creatine gummy brands vary, often influenced by the type of creatine used (monohydrate being most common) and added ingredients such as sugars or electrolytes. This variability means reading nutrition labels carefully to ensure you receive an effective creatine dose without excessive additives, which can alter both dosage frequency and overall caloric intake. Comparing gummies to traditional powders, studies suggest comparable effectiveness as the active creatine compound is the same, though gummy absorption rates and convenience may differ slightly. Flavoring and additional ingredients typically enhance palatability but should not affect creatine’s core benefits.

    Timing can optimize benefits; many find consuming creatine post-workout or with meals enhances uptake. Consulting a healthcare professional or nutritionist is advisable, especially if you have existing health conditions or are on medication. Overconsumption may cause mild gastrointestinal discomfort or dehydration, so adhering to recommended doses ensures safety and dietary balance. Numerous scientific studies back these guidelines, highlighting creatine’s efficacy in improving strength, power, and muscle mass when used responsibly.

    Achieving a sun-kissed glow safely is definitely a balancing act, and your questions touch on the most important considerations. The optimal tanning duration is not a one-size-fits-all answer-it depends largely on your skin type, the time of day you’re exposed to sunlight, and the precautions you take.

    First and foremost, knowing your skin type is crucial. Fair-skinned individuals tend to burn more easily and should limit sun exposure to just a few minutes initially, gradually increasing time to avoid sunburn. Darker skin tones naturally have more melanin, which provides greater protection and can tolerate longer sessions, but even then, prolonged exposure is risky. Typically, 15-30 minutes is enough to stimulate a healthy glow without excessive damage.

    Timing your tanning sessions can significantly impact safety. The sun’s UV rays are strongest between 10 a.m. and 4 p.m., so it’s better to tan either early morning or late afternoon, when UV radiation is less intense, reducing the risk of skin damage.

    Using sunscreen is non-negotiable. Opt for a broad-spectrum sunscreen with at least SPF 30, even if you want to tan. It helps protect against harmful UVA and UVB rays while still allowing your skin to develop color gradually. Reapplying every two hours, or immediately after swimming or sweating, is important.

    Additionally, hydration, wearing protective sunglasses, and avoiding tanning beds-which carry higher risks than natural sun exposure-are vital safeguards. Remember, a “healthy glow” should never come at the expense of your skin’s long-term wellbeing. Moderation, protection, and attentiveness to your skin’s response will help you tan safely and enjoyably.

    The recommended reading order for the Shatter Me series by Tahereh Mafi is primarily the publication order, as it best preserves the unfolding of character development and plot twists. Starting with Shatter Me, the debut novel introduces the protagonist Juliette Ferrars and sets the foundation of the dystopian world. Following this, the sequels Unravel Me and Ignite Me continue her journey, allowing readers to witness the natural progression of her growth and relationships.

    After the main trilogy, it’s valuable to explore the novella collection Destroy Me, which fills in background details and perspectives that enrich the story without disrupting the flow. Then, moving on to the sequel series beginning with Restore Me and continuing through Defy Me and Imagine Me will deepen your understanding of the evolving political stakes and character arcs, particularly as new and familiar faces converge.

    While the novellas are enjoyable and add layers to the narrative, reading them alongside the main books isn’t necessary. They can be read after the primary novels to enhance appreciation without confusion. Additionally, the author’s lyrical prose and poetic writing style make the publication order more impactful since it mirrors the emotional evolution of the characters.

    In summary, reading the Shatter Me series in the order it was published allows the story to unfold as intended, balancing suspense, revelation, and emotional resonance. This approach offers the most enriching experience and fully showcases the thematic depth woven throughout the saga.

    When experiencing chest pains, it is understandable to feel uncertain about the next steps, especially when the sensations vary from mild to alarming. The question of whether to visit urgent care hinges heavily on recognizing specific warning signs and understanding the nature of the pain. Generally, chest pain accompanied by additional risk factors-such as shortness of breath, dizziness, sweating, nausea, or pain radiating to the arm, jaw, or back-should prompt immediate medical evaluation. These symptoms could indicate a serious condition like a heart attack, where timely intervention is critical.

    Assessing the type and duration of pain is also important. Persistent, crushing, or pressure-like pain lasting more than a few minutes warrants prompt attention. On the other hand, sharp, fleeting pains might be less immediately dangerous but still require evaluation, especially if recurrent or associated with other symptoms. Self-diagnosis can be risky because many causes of chest pain, including heart-related, lung conditions, or musculoskeletal issues, can present similarly. While factors like stress, anxiety, or recent physical exertion might contribute to chest discomfort, these do not rule out a severe underlying problem.

    In cases of uncertainty, it is always safer to err on the side of caution. Urgent care facilities are well-equipped to perform initial assessments, including EKGs and blood tests, that can detect or rule out cardiac emergencies. Consulting healthcare professionals ensures a thorough evaluation rather than relying solely on personal intuition. When it comes to chest pain, timely expert care can be lifesaving and should never be delayed.
